This role will be responsible for establishing and maintaining continual improvement of business processes and systems that impact IT Systems supporting Commercial functions of the organization. Works closely with business leaders focusing on prioritizing business needs and objectives that require IT systems and IT system changes. In addition, the role is responsible to perform day-to-day usage operation and maintenance of computer systems related, but not limited to corporate systems.
Job responsibilities include implementing and maintaining controls, processing and documentation to provide confidentiality, integrity, availability, compliance and reliability of computer systems to support business operations.
Essential Duties and Responsibilities
• Establish and maintain solid relationships with key business leaders in the respective functional areas.
• Works with business leadership to align and understand business strategies and develop plans.
• Support daily IT Operations including but not limited to: general support; vendor management; change and release management; archiving and retention of computer system documentation and data; risk management and security; validation and training.
• Maintain system documentation and process according TherapeuticsMD standards and in compliance with regulatory requirements in a structured way.
• Work in partnership with business departments to define interface agreements, SLAs and proper change management to move systems to operations.
• Provide active/effective engagement, planning, communication and stakeholder management to transition of System Management roles and responsibilities.
• Provide follow-up on Incidents, Service Requests and Change Requests. Ensure communication, action and escalation on issues that impact system Confidentiality, Integrity, Availability, Compliance and Reliability.
• Follow-up on vendor deliveries and services according to agreements.
• Ensure proper documentation, testing, communication and stakeholder management for changes.
• Archive and retain documentation and data according to requirements.
• Maintain disaster recovery documentation and proper test and training of stakeholders.
• Maintain required controls to ensure system security.
• Participate in audits and inspections and provide the needed documentation to demonstrate validation state and proper management of the systems though the life-cycle.
• Perform, prepare and maintain training material, including but not limited to SOPs, Guidelines and class training material.
• Ensure proper planning, communication and documentation to retire systems according to requirements and regulations.
• Performs all job duties and responsibilities in a compliant and ethical manner and in accordance with all applicable healthcare laws, regulations and industry codes.
Required Qualifications:
• 8-10+ years’ experience on operation and maintenance of IT systems
• Pharmaceutical industry experience, including implementation and support of Veeva CRM along with other commercial IT systems
• Excellent writing and communication skills
• Strong ability to collaborate effectively in a team environment
• Excellent problem solving, negotiation, conflict management, and interpersonal skills;
• Demonstrated ability to plan, organize, decision make and deal with ambiguity
• Strong computer skills and expert in MS Office
Required Education:
• Bachelor’s Degree in Computer Science or equivalent;
